Chapel
is the only original church building still standing in the original square mile of , . The land that the chapel was built on was deeded to "the black citizens of Grand Junction" for the express purpose of building a place of worship in 1883, just two short years after Grand Junction was originally staked out by town founder and Governor George A. is situated 1¼ miles west of Desert Vista Park.
